Description
Online fishing, often referred to as virtual fishing or fishing simulation games, has gained immense popularity in recent years. This digital pastime allows enthusiasts to experience the thrill of fishing without the need for physical gear or a body of water. The concept is simple: players engage in various fishing activities through their computers or mobile devices, utilizing realistic graphics and physics to create an immersive experience.
These games often simulate real-world fishing environments, complete with diverse aquatic life, weather conditions, and even seasonal changes that affect fish behavior. At its core, online fishing combines elements of strategy, skill, and sometimes even luck. Players must learn to identify different species of fish, understand their habits, and select the appropriate bait and tackle to catch them.
Many games incorporate educational components, teaching players about various fish species, their habitats, and the ecological balance of aquatic ecosystems. This blend of entertainment and education makes online fishing appealing not only to seasoned anglers but also to those who may never have the opportunity to fish in real life.

Choosing the Right Equipment for Online Fishing
Selecting the right equipment is crucial for maximizing the online fishing experience. While players do not need physical rods or reels, they must choose the right virtual gear that suits their style of play. Most online fishing games offer a variety of equipment options, including different types of rods, reels, lines, and bait.
Each piece of equipment can significantly impact a player’s success rate in catching fish. For instance, a lightweight rod may be ideal for catching smaller fish, while a heavier rod is necessary for larger species that require more strength and durability. In addition to rods and reels, players should consider the importance of bait selection.
Different fish species are attracted to different types of bait, whether it be live bait, lures, or artificial flies. Understanding the preferences of various fish can enhance a player’s chances of success. Some games even allow players to customize their bait based on the specific conditions of the fishing environment, such as water temperature and clarity.
This level of detail not only adds depth to the gameplay but also encourages players to think critically about their choices.
Identifying the Best Online Fishing Spots
Just as in real-life fishing, identifying the best spots to cast a line is essential for success in online fishing. Many games feature a variety of locations, each with its unique characteristics and fish populations. Players can explore lakes, rivers, oceans, and even exotic locales that offer different challenges and rewards.
Understanding the nuances of each location can lead to more fruitful fishing expeditions. In some online fishing simulations, players can access maps that highlight hotspots where certain species are more likely to be found. These hotspots may change based on time of day or weather conditions within the game, mirroring real-world fishing dynamics.
Additionally, players can often share tips and strategies with one another through forums or in-game chat features, creating a community of anglers eager to help each other succeed. By collaborating and sharing knowledge about the best fishing spots, players can enhance their overall experience and increase their catch rates.

Mastering various techniques is key to becoming proficient in online fishing. Players must develop skills such as casting accuracy, timing, and understanding fish behavior to improve their chances of landing a big catch. Many games simulate realistic casting mechanics that require players to aim their casts precisely and adjust their technique based on wind conditions or water currents.
One effective technique is learning how to read the water. In many online fishing simulations, players can observe visual cues that indicate where fish are likely to be lurking. For example, ripples on the surface may suggest active feeding fish, while shadows cast by underwater structures can indicate hiding spots for larger species.
By honing observational skills and adapting strategies accordingly, players can significantly increase their success rates.

Tips for Staying Safe while Online Fishing
While online fishing is generally a safe activity compared to its real-world counterpart, there are still important safety considerations for players to keep in mind. One primary concern is protecting personal information while engaging in online gaming communities. Players should be cautious about sharing sensitive details such as their real names, addresses, or financial information with other users.
Utilizing strong passwords and enabling two-factor authentication can help safeguard accounts from unauthorized access. Additionally, players should be aware of potential scams or phishing attempts that may arise within gaming platforms. Some malicious individuals may attempt to deceive players into providing personal information or downloading harmful software disguised as game enhancements.
It is crucial for players to remain vigilant and report any suspicious activity to game administrators or support teams. Another aspect of safety involves managing screen time and ensuring a healthy balance between gaming and other life activities. Online fishing can be an engaging escape; however, it is essential for players to set limits on their gaming sessions to avoid excessive screen time that could lead to physical strain or social isolation.
